拯救 WordPress “龟速”加载:Autoptimize 深度评测与避坑指南
老规矩,下面带浅色背景的部分只为增加你的阅读时间, 可以不阅读, 哈。
如果你曾尝试过提升 WordPress 网站的 Google PageSpeed 评分,你一定见过“减少阻塞渲染的资源”或“压缩 CSS/JS”这类让人头大的建议。那么接下来你想解决或者优化这些问题,必然就会安装一些诸如:WP Rocket, WP Fastest Cache, W3 Total Cache, Cache Enabler, Breeze, WP Super Cache, Hummingbird 等等缓存插件.
今天介绍一个插件 Autoptimize (简称 AO),就是这款常年霸占 WordPress 性能优化榜单、拥有百万级安装量的“前端整容师”。
Autoptimize工作流程
扫描:找出页面中散乱的 CSS、JS 和 HTML。
清理:删掉代码中没用的空格、换行和注释。
合并:把几十个小文件像“乐高”一样拼成一两个大文件。
重排:把不急着用的脚本推迟加载,让页面先显示出来。
看到这里它的缺点也就出来了,如果你不做测试,直接一通勾选,那么结果很可能是“MMP,浪费时间”,所以还是要附上避坑指南。
合并 CSS 导致排版错乱:有些主题的 CSS 顺序非常敏感。如果合并后样式丢失,请在设置中勾选“不合并 CSS 文件,仅压缩”。
JS 导致功能失效:如果你发现开启后轮播图不转了、按钮点不动了,通常是 jQuery 被推迟了。请将 jquery.js 加入排除列表。
缓存文件夹“爆炸”:如果你的站点有大量动态生成的 CSS/JS,缓存文件会迅速占满虚拟主机空间。建议每周查看一次插件顶部的缓存状态。
建议在上线前多做测试。
功能对照表:Autoptimize 免费版 vs 进阶组合
| 优化维度 | 原生 WordPress | Autoptimize (免费版) | 顶配组合 (AO + WP Rocket) |
|---|---|---|---|
| JS/CSS 压缩 | ❌ 原始代码 | ✅ 深度压缩 | ✅ 极致压缩 + 文件合并 |
| HTML 瘦身 | ❌ 包含冗余空格 | ✅ 一键移除冗余 | ✅ 一键移除冗余 |
| 异步加载 JS | ❌ 阻塞首屏渲染 | ✅ 支持推迟加载 (Defer) | ✅ 延迟执行 (Delay) |
| 图像延迟加载 | ❌ (取决于主题) | ✅ 支持 (ShortPixel 驱动) | ✅ 支持 (本地化优化) |
| 静态缓存 | ❌ 无 | ❌ 不提供 | ✅ 提供页面级硬盘缓存 |
| 数据库清理 | ❌ 手动操作 | ❌ 不提供 | ✅ 自动定期清理 |
| WebP 转换 | ❌ 无 | ✅ 提供 (CDN 模式) | ✅ 提供 (完全本地化) |
功能配置快速对照表
| 功能模块 | 核心作用 | 建议状态 | 风险等级 |
|---|---|---|---|
| JS 优化 | 解决脚本阻塞 | 开启 | ⭐⭐⭐ |
| CSS 优化 | 修复排版延迟 | 开启 | ⭐⭐ |
| HTML 压缩 | 减小源码体积 | 开启 | ⭐ |
| 延迟加载图像 | 节省首屏流量 | 开启 | ⭐ |
| 合并文件 | 减少 HTTP 请求 | 视情况而定 | ⭐⭐⭐⭐ |
老规矩, 它的黄金搭档为 通常需要配合 WP Super Cache, 该插件免费版不提供完整的页面缓存( Page Caching ),再配合CF(Cloudflare免费版)。另外再介绍两款常用的典型优化组合,
图片优化:Autoptimize + ShortPixel(极致图片压缩)
高性能后端:Autoptimize + Redis Object Cache(动态请求加速)
付费版 WP Rocket 土豪绕道,功能重叠会冲突, 以及什么都不愿意设置改动的小白也请绕道.
说明:为节省文章编写时间,本文【功能对照表】/【功能配置快速对照表】 为AI整理,文章封面插图为AI生成。
下载地址:<a href=”https://wordpress.org/plugins/autoptimize/” rel=”nofollow”>Autoptimize – WordPress plugin | WordPress.org</a>
